I've played my new P5 for a couple of weekends at gigs now. It sounds great with the growl present from low to high. I had forgotten what a Pbass sounded like since I haven't played one since 92. I have had to tweak my EQs on my amps some and still probably haven't found the most perfect sweet spot yet. I haven't really had trouble adjusting to the P5 neck because I have been playing a Jazz 5 for years now, but the P neck is notably wider. The bass feels wonderful, sounds great, and I've been congratulated on both the looks and the sound.
